research miR‐200a‐3p in Human Umbilical Cord Mesenchymal Stem Cell‐Derived Exosomes Attenuates UVB‐Induced Skin Inflammatory Response and Oxidative Stress via Keap1‐Nrf2 Pathway
This study found that exosomes from human umbilical cord mesenchymal stem cells reduced oxidative stress and inflammation in UVB-induced skin injury in cell and mouse models, suggesting their potential for treating UV-damaged skin by influencing Nrf2 and NF-κB pathways.
